Matt Chapman hit .249/.342/.506 with 36 long balls in 2019, and there are reasons to believe that 2020 will be even better. The 26-year-old Chapman's power breakout looks completely sustainable, as he combines a high fly ball rate (43.1%) with a strong HR/FB (19%) that's supported by his Statcast power indicators (97.1 mph average airborne exit velocity, 12.3% rate of Brls/BBE).
